The Role of Endurance Training in Athletic Performance
Endurance training is a cornerstone of athletic development, fostering resilience and performance in various sports. It involves repeated sessions of prolonged, low-intensity exercise, such as long-distance running or cycling, aimed at improving the body’s ability to endure and sustain effort over time. This type of training strengthens the cardiovascular system, increases muscular endurance, and enhances energy metabolism, all of which contribute to improved athletic performance in events requiring sustained effort.

Exploring Potential Links Between Kratom and Hyperpigmentation
Kratom, a natural herb known for its diverse physiological effects, has gained attention in the fitness community for its potential to enhance endurance training. While numerous studies explore its pain-relieving and stimulant properties, there’s emerging interest in another lesser-known aspect: its connection to hyperpigmentation. Hyperpigmentation refers to an increase in skin color pigment, often appearing as dark spots or patches on various body parts.
Some users have reported noticing changes in their skin tone after regular kratom consumption, suggesting a possible link between the herb and hyperpigmentation. However, it’s important to note that research is still limited, and more studies are needed to establish definitive conclusions. The potential mechanism behind this association could involve kratom’s bioactive compounds interacting with skin cells’ melanin production or other related pathways, but these theories remain speculative at this point.
